Most AI MVPs in 2026 ship a thin wrapper around OpenAI with a prompt baked in. They demo well and fall apart when real users send queries the demo prompt didn't anticipate. Production AI is mostly the parts the demo doesn't show.
The AI feature landscape moves quarterly. Models that win in March lose in June. Founders who build with multi-provider routing from day one can adapt; founders locked to one provider are rebuilding.

The pain points
What breaks at v1 in ai products
Each of these is something we've watched founders get wrong on the first build. We ship the correct version on day one.
01
RAG done right vs naive cosine
Hybrid search + reranker + citation prompts + evals. We have a [whole post on this](/posts/rag-done-right-2026-hybrid-search-evals). Most teams skip layers 3–6 and ship the demo version.
02
Evals as a CI gate
Without evals you ship a 'better' model and quietly lose 20% accuracy. Held-out test set, CI gate, regression alerts. Day-one infrastructure, not 'later'.
03
Multi-provider routing day one
Anthropic primary, OpenAI fallback, Gemini for cost-sensitive paths. All via Vercel AI Gateway. Adding this later is a rewrite of every prompt-calling code path.
04
Cost-aware token budgets
Per-route budgets, caching, model tiering. Without these your inference bill is a function of how popular you are — which means the better you do, the worse the unit economics.
